With a solid &Oslash;14j6 input shaft instead of an IEC motor flange, the NRV050 accepts any motor type via standard shaft coupling &#8211; servo motors, stepper motors, DC brushless, hydraulic motors, and even combustion engine PTO drives. This universal motor compatibility is the defining advantage of the NRV series over the IEC-flange-only NMRV series. At approx. 4 kg with 50 mm centre distance and &Oslash;25h6 output shaft, it delivers up to 84 Nm output torque across ratios 5-100:1. The die-cast aluminium alloy housing provides corrosion resistance and thermal efficiency superior to cast iron while saving 30-50% in weight. Purpose-designed for water treatment paddle drives, process conveyors, and medium-duty pump mechanisms where VFD-controlled motors require the solid shaft input that IEC-flange reducers cannot
